The script, written by Etyen Mahçupyan and Nilgün Öneş, relies heavily on subtext. A reliable subtitle track ensures that the tragic irony of Behçet’s political speeches vs. his personal desires is fully conveyed.
The film takes place in September 1955 in Istanbul. Tension is brewing between the Turkish majority and the ethnic minority communities, primarily the Greek population. The plot culminates in the real-life (September 6–7, 1955), a period of state-sponsored mob violence that targeted Greek homes, businesses, and churches, forever altering the multicultural fabric of the city. "Güz Sancısı" is more than a melodrama. It is a historically significant film, as it was one of the first major Turkish productions to directly confront the nation's "painful autumn" – the 1955 pogrom that decimated the Greek population of Istanbul. By pairing this brutal reality with a star-crossed love story, the film creates a powerful, emotionally resonant experience that illuminates the human cost of political hatred.

The film features powerhouse performances by Beren Saat ( Aşk-ı Memnu , The Gift ) and Murat Yıldırım ( Ramo , Asi ), two of Turkey’s most celebrated actors. Their on-screen chemistry anchors the film's heavy themes.
